Debug Mode aktivieren mit u-boot

Domestos & Derivate
MHC
GOD
Beiträge: 409
Registriert: Sonntag 22. Juli 2001, 00:00

Debug Mode aktivieren mit u-boot

Beitrag von MHC »

Edit: ... mhh erstma deaktiviert .... Testversion only auf Flash-sector 8 ...
Zuletzt geändert von MHC am Freitag 27. Juni 2003, 23:55, insgesamt 2-mal geändert.
cu
Dietmar
Senior Member
Beiträge: 8282
Registriert: Mittwoch 10. Oktober 2001, 00:00

Beitrag von Dietmar »

Coole Sache. :D
Sobalds positive Rückmeldungen gibt, kommt das ins Howto.
rasc
Senior Member
Beiträge: 5071
Registriert: Dienstag 18. September 2001, 00:00

Beitrag von rasc »

Schiebst Du das mal auf dbox2.info? waere cool...
MHC
GOD
Beiträge: 409
Registriert: Sonntag 22. Juli 2001, 00:00

Beitrag von MHC »

Dietmar hat geschrieben:Coole Sache. :D
Sobalds positive Rückmeldungen gibt, kommt das ins Howto.
ich hoffe es kommen überhaupt welche ...
@all
wer sich's traut auf geht's ;)
ääh Nokia 2xI braucht keiner testen *lol*
Interessanter wären die AMD und 1xI ...

!! Es sollten aber nur die testen, die ma schnell den Flash extern programmieren können ... oder das Adressbus-switching beherrschen ;)
cu
DieMade
Oberlamer, Administrator & Supernanny
Beiträge: 10532
Registriert: Samstag 13. Juli 2002, 10:49

Beitrag von DieMade »

Sagem SAT 1xI BMon 1.2 funktioniert leider nicht.
Beim Versuch zu enablen verhaut's den ganzen Speicher.
Das Flash selber bleibt aber wohl unberührt davon.

Nein, die Box ist nicht übertaktet, das zeigt u-boot so an ;):

Code: Alles auswählen

icache
icache is on
chorus 800000 
Branching to 0x4000#

U-Boot 0.2.3 (TuxBox) (Jun 22 2003 - 02:59:36)

CPU:   PPC823ZTnnB2 at 75 MHz: 2 kB I-Cache 1 kB D-Cache
Board: DBOX2, Sagem
       Watchdog enabled
I2C:   ready
DRAM:  32 MB
FLASH:  8 MB
LCD:   ready
In:    serial
Out:   serial
Err:   serial
Net:   SCC ETHERNET
=>  
=> 
=> 
=> md 10000904
10000904: ffffffff 00000000 ffffffff 00000000    ................
10000914: 626f6f74 206e6574 20666c61 73680000    boot net flash..
10000924: 00000000 01234567 9421ffe8 7c0802a6    .....#Eg.!..|...
10000934: 93a1000c 93c10010 93e10014 9001001c    ................
10000944: 7c7e1b78 3d200002 3be97408 80097408    |~.x= ..;.t...t.
10000954: 2c800000 41860018 7c0803a6 4e800021    ,...A...|...N..!
10000964: 7c7d1b78 93be0010 3bff0004 2c9f0000    |}.x....;...,...
10000974: 41860028 801f0000 2c800000 4186001c    A..(....,...A...
10000984: 7fc3f378 7c0803a6 4e800021 907d000c    ...x|...N..!.}..
10000994: 37ff0004 4082ffe0 3d200003 93c9a9bc    7...@...= ......
100009a4: 48000009 4bfffffc 9421ffe8 7c0802a6    H...K....!..|...
100009b4: 93810008 93a1000c 93c10010 93e10014    ................
100009c4: 9001001c 48000169 7c7e1b78 3d200003    ....H..i|~.x= ..
100009d4: 8009a9c0 2c800000 418600f0 3ba00000    ....,...A...;...
100009e4: 83fe0004 801f0000 7c80e800 41860028    ........|...A..(
100009f4: 3f800003 807f0000 809cd784 48012a7d    ?...........H.*}
=> deb
Sagem Bmon 1.2
debug mode is disabled
=> deb on
Sagem Bmon 1.2
+++ enable_debugmode
write flash at 10000904 
internal error or misconfigured bootloader
product? at 10000904  is 00800080
=> md 1000094
01000094: e3ada6ad 89721648 626b5658 a6a9dd54    .....r.HbkVX...T
010000a4: 65e48286 e8d0399a 65d54a9a ac5488bc    e.....9.e.J..T..
010000b4: b8b9d4bc 966d4d14 d4d4ac57 8cb54443    .....mM....W..DC
010000c4: 94c3c4a9 a69358c1 c64d5900 d5682464    ......X..MY..h$d
010000d4: cc7a9344 af480854 c46a5c9a 8a30868e    .z.D.H.T.j\..0..
010000e4: 34dd0368 95c2a25c 5bc566a0 0f25d9a6    4..h...\[.f..%..
010000f4: b47c2c55 e44d419b cddc5d8a 80c2c8dd    .|,U.MA...].....
01000104: 602e86a2 81343e65 49105aa2 a5824a5c    `....4>eI.Z...J\
01000114: 4cd1d4cc 202c2818 9cbe5c62 2644551c    L... ,(...\b&DU.
01000124: 1c4b0cb6 b248a925 59a25cbd 99568a74    .K...H.%Y.\..V.t
01000134: a0e4a42d 96629496 2b651c85 95cb8dad    ...-.b..+e......
01000144: 86047664 1c5d8844 515aa1a5 58abc5e8    ..vd.].DQZ..X...
01000154: 9c695c69 de7a88c2 4a5cc8cd d8555a81    .i\i.z..J\...UZ.
01000164: 45425165 8389c151 8d449d15 a4816b94    EBQe...Q.D....k.
01000174: fd565a59 9cd96781 4a1564da b35a2c6a    .VZY..g.J.d..Z,j
01000184: d75eeac5 45ec8f98 d9c64144 e628c411    .^..E.....AD.(..
=>reset


U-Boot 0.2.3 (TuxBox) (Jun 22 2003 - 02:59:36)

CPU:   PPC823ZTnnB2 at 75 MHz: 2 kB I-Cache 1 kB D-Cache
Board: DBOX2, Sagem
       Watchdog enabled
I2C:   ready
DRAM:  32 MB
FLASH:  8 MB
LCD:   ready
In:    serial
Out:   serial
Err:   serial
Net:   SCC ETHERNET
=>  
=> 
=> 
=> md 10000904
10000904: ffffffff 00000000 ffffffff 00000000    ................
10000914: 626f6f74 206e6574 20666c61 73680000    boot net flash..
10000924: 00000000 01234567 9421ffe8 7c0802a6    .....#Eg.!..|...
10000934: 93a1000c 93c10010 93e10014 9001001c    ................
10000944: 7c7e1b78 3d200002 3be97408 80097408    |~.x= ..;.t...t.
10000954: 2c800000 41860018 7c0803a6 4e800021    ,...A...|...N..!
10000964: 7c7d1b78 93be0010 3bff0004 2c9f0000    |}.x....;...,...
10000974: 41860028 801f0000 2c800000 4186001c    A..(....,...A...
10000984: 7fc3f378 7c0803a6 4e800021 907d000c    ...x|...N..!.}..
10000994: 37ff0004 4082ffe0 3d200003 93c9a9bc    7...@...= ......
100009a4: 48000009 4bfffffc 9421ffe8 7c0802a6    H...K....!..|...
100009b4: 93810008 93a1000c 93c10010 93e10014    ................
100009c4: 9001001c 48000169 7c7e1b78 3d200003    ....H..i|~.x= ..
100009d4: 8009a9c0 2c800000 418600f0 3ba00000    ....,...A...;...
100009e4: 83fe0004 801f0000 7c80e800 41860028    ........|...A..(
100009f4: 3f800003 807f0000 809cd784 48012a7d    ?...........H.*}
=>
MHC
GOD
Beiträge: 409
Registriert: Sonntag 22. Juli 2001, 00:00

Beitrag von MHC »

@Made
... das war mir klar mit den 1xI ....
da muss ich mir die flash.c nochma anschauen (im Vergleich zu ppcboot )
... nicht dass da schon Fehler drin sind ...
ich brauch hier eine zum testen ;)

Speicher ist nicht zerhauen ... du hast nur falsch geschaut ;)
---> md 1000094 muss wohl eher md 10000904 sein ;)

äääh die 75Mhz Version hab ich ma rausgenommen ;)
cu
MHC
GOD
Beiträge: 409
Registriert: Sonntag 22. Juli 2001, 00:00

Beitrag von MHC »

MHC hat geschrieben:da muss ich mir die flash.c nochma anschauen (im Vergleich zu ppcboot )
** update **
mhh kann nichts auffälliges 'sehen'
ich hab mal vor dem write ein clear_status eingefügt ...
obs Hilft weis ich nicht (kann auch an den 75Mhz gelegen haben ;) )
cu
DieMade
Oberlamer, Administrator & Supernanny
Beiträge: 10532
Registriert: Samstag 13. Juli 2002, 10:49

Beitrag von DieMade »

Isch probier's heute abend nochmal :D

Tests an Philips & Sagem 2xI auch gefällig? ;)
There are 10 types of people in the world: those who know binary and those who don't
MHC
GOD
Beiträge: 409
Registriert: Sonntag 22. Juli 2001, 00:00

Beitrag von MHC »

DieMade hat geschrieben:Isch probier's heute abend nochmal :D

Tests an Philips & Sagem 2xI auch gefällig? ;)
ja alles ... auch AMD-Typen ....
cu
DieMade
Oberlamer, Administrator & Supernanny
Beiträge: 10532
Registriert: Samstag 13. Juli 2002, 10:49

Beitrag von DieMade »

*hmpf* heute schaff ich's nimmer, morgen ist auch ein Sch***-Tag.

AMD hab'sch net (und das ist auch gut so ;)) - Intel-Kisten kann ich Dir aber alle anbieten. Testergebnis folgt ... :D
There are 10 types of people in the world: those who know binary and those who don't
MHC
GOD
Beiträge: 409
Registriert: Sonntag 22. Juli 2001, 00:00

Beitrag von MHC »

DieMade hat geschrieben:*hmpf* heute schaff ich's nimmer, morgen ist auch ein Sch***-Tag.

AMD hab'sch net (und das ist auch gut so ;)) - Intel-Kisten kann ich Dir aber alle anbieten. Testergebnis folgt ... :D
... hat Zeit ... es ist ja Sommer ;)

eigentlich warte ich noch auf SoLala ;)
cu
DieMade
Oberlamer, Administrator & Supernanny
Beiträge: 10532
Registriert: Samstag 13. Juli 2002, 10:49

Beitrag von DieMade »

MHC hat geschrieben:eigentlich warte ich noch auf SoLala ;)
Der kämpft grad mit Teppichen und Tapeten (Umzug).

Zitat: wenn die gelötet würden, wär ich bestimmt schneller fertig :D
MHC
GOD
Beiträge: 409
Registriert: Sonntag 22. Juli 2001, 00:00

Beitrag von MHC »

@DieMade

** update **

...als reine Testversion auf Sektor 8

das bedeutet bei den 2xI auf Adresse 0x10020000
und bei den 1xI auf Adresse 0x10100000
(also Bmon dort erst reinflashen ;) ... )
cu
DieMade
Oberlamer, Administrator & Supernanny
Beiträge: 10532
Registriert: Samstag 13. Juli 2002, 10:49

Beitrag von DieMade »

So, vorläufig erstmal Sagem 1xI BMon 1.2 und Nokia 2xI BMon 1.0 getestet:

Nokia vollkommen OK :D

Sagem 1xI zickt immer noch. In dem letzten Log hatte ich wohl ne 0 beim copy&paste verschludert ;)

Hier also nochmal.

Sagem 1xIntel BMon 1.2:

Code: Alles auswählen

=> erase 10100000 1011ffff
Erase Flash from 0x10100000 to 0x1011ffff 
.. done
Erased 1 sectors
=> cp.l 10000000 10100000 8000
Copy to Flash... done
=> cmp.l 10000000 10100000 8000
Total of 32768 words were the same
=> md 10100904
10100904: 00000000 00000000 ffffffff 00000000    ................
10100914: 626f6f74 206e6574 20666c61 73680000    boot net flash..
10100924: 00000000 01234567 9421ffe8 7c0802a6    .....#Eg.!..|...
10100934: 93a1000c 93c10010 93e10014 9001001c    ................
10100944: 7c7e1b78 3d200002 3be97408 80097408    |~.x= ..;.t...t.
10100954: 2c800000 41860018 7c0803a6 4e800021    ,...A...|...N..!
10100964: 7c7d1b78 93be0010 3bff0004 2c9f0000    |}.x....;...,...
10100974: 41860028 801f0000 2c800000 4186001c    A..(....,...A...
10100984: 7fc3f378 7c0803a6 4e800021 907d000c    ...x|...N..!.}..
10100994: 37ff0004 4082ffe0 3d200003 93c9a9bc    7...@...= ......
101009a4: 48000009 4bfffffc 9421ffe8 7c0802a6    H...K....!..|...
101009b4: 93810008 93a1000c 93c10010 93e10014    ................
101009c4: 9001001c 48000169 7c7e1b78 3d200003    ....H..i|~.x= ..
101009d4: 8009a9c0 2c800000 418600f0 3ba00000    ....,...A...;...
101009e4: 83fe0004 801f0000 7c80e800 41860028    ........|...A..(
101009f4: 3f800003 807f0000 809cd784 48012a7d    ?...........H.*}
=> deb
TESTVERSION !!!
search Bmon on 0x10100000 
Sagem Bmon 1.2
debugmode is enabled
=> md 10100904
10100904: 00000000 00000000 ffffffff 00000000    ................
10100914: 626f6f74 206e6574 20666c61 73680000    boot net flash..
10100924: 00000000 01234567 9421ffe8 7c0802a6    .....#Eg.!..|...
10100934: 93a1000c 93c10010 93e10014 9001001c    ................
10100944: 7c7e1b78 3d200002 3be97408 80097408    |~.x= ..;.t...t.
10100954: 2c800000 41860018 7c0803a6 4e800021    ,...A...|...N..!
10100964: 7c7d1b78 93be0010 3bff0004 2c9f0000    |}.x....;...,...
10100974: 41860028 801f0000 2c800000 4186001c    A..(....,...A...
10100984: 7fc3f378 7c0803a6 4e800021 907d000c    ...x|...N..!.}..
10100994: 37ff0004 4082ffe0 3d200003 93c9a9bc    7...@...= ......
101009a4: 48000009 4bfffffc 9421ffe8 7c0802a6    H...K....!..|...
101009b4: 93810008 93a1000c 93c10010 93e10014    ................
101009c4: 9001001c 48000169 7c7e1b78 3d200003    ....H..i|~.x= ..
101009d4: 8009a9c0 2c800000 418600f0 3ba00000    ....,...A...;...
101009e4: 83fe0004 801f0000 7c80e800 41860028    ........|...A..(
101009f4: 3f800003 807f0000 809cd784 48012a7d    ?...........H.*}
=> deb off
TESTVERSION !!!
search Bmon on 0x10100000 
Sagem Bmon 1.2
don't write - flash is protected 
internal error or misconfigured bootloader
product? at 10100904  is ff7fff7f
=> md 10100904
10100904: 00800080 00800080 00800080 00800080    ................
10100914: 00800080 00800080 00800080 00800080    ................
10100924: 00800080 00800080 00800080 00800080    ................
10100934: 00800080 00800080 00800080 00800080    ................
10100944: 00800080 00800080 00800080 00800080    ................
10100954: 00800080 00800080 00800080 00800080    ................
10100964: 00800080 00800080 00800080 00800080    ................
10100974: 00800080 00800080 00800080 00800080    ................
10100984: 00800080 00800080 00800080 00800080    ................
10100994: 00800080 00800080 00800080 00800080    ................
101009a4: 00800080 00800080 00800080 00800080    ................
101009b4: 00800080 00800080 00800080 00800080    ................
101009c4: 00800080 00800080 00800080 00800080    ................
101009d4: 00800080 00800080 00800080 00800080    ................
101009e4: 00800080 00800080 00800080 00800080    ................
101009f4: 00800080 00800080 00800080 00800080    ................
=>
MHC
GOD
Beiträge: 409
Registriert: Sonntag 22. Juli 2001, 00:00

Beitrag von MHC »

*** update ***

mhh scheinbar ist der Flash zu langsam ;)
ich hab mal ein while(not ready) eingebaut beim protecten/unprotecten
(steht ja in den Flowchart der Strata's so drin, zwar bei den C Typen nicht ... da störts aber nicht ;) )

sollte jetzt gehen
cu